Copying image data from Qt aplications is still broken on GNOME Wayland

    Description

      I've checked only copying from Qt application running 6.4.0, but won't be surprised if that's something that always has been, but wasn't tested due to XWayland being the default.

      When using QGuiApplication::clipboard()->setImage() on GNOME Wayland, it pastes broken to any application. I've tried:
      1. Pasting to release version of GIMP running through XWayland - it pastes around first 15% of the image, the remaining content is grey color
      2. Pasting to beta version of GIMP from flathub-beta running natively on Wayland - the same
      3. Pasting to a Qt 5.15 application running natively on Wayland - pastes almost black color, but it seems there's some content at the end of the image

      Personally I tested on mutter running nested on Plasma Wayland (Plasma itself doesn't show such behavior), but it was reported to me by a person using GNOME Wayland on Ubuntu 22.04
